πβπΏ Lemongrass Herbal Tea (Detox & Digestive Tonic)
Naturally caffeine-free, calming, and citrus-bright.
π Ingredients (Serves 2):
-
2 stalks fresh lemongrass, outer leaves removed
-
2 cups water
-
Optional: slice of fresh ginger, squeeze of lemon juice, or drizzle of honey π―
π©βπ³ Instructions:
-
Lightly crush the lemongrass stalks with the back of a knife to release their oils.
-
Cut into 2β3 inch pieces.
-
In a small saucepan, bring water and lemongrass to a boil.
-
Simmer for 10β15 minutes.
-
Strain into a cup, add optional extras, and sip warm.
